Well sort of. Click through to see pics of the Assault on the Shield Generator Battle Pack and the Animated Battle at the B’Omarr Monastery Battle Pack. Even though checking in store inventory may show these as available, that does not mean that these specific battle packs are in stock. In fact, it’s pretty certain that these are not in stock. Due to Target’s inventory system, it simply means that any battle packs are in stock and would probably indicate the recently released Hoth BPs.
